Catechism

How are you made a partaker of the redemption purchased by Christ?

I am made a partaker of the redemption purchased by Christ through repentant faith in him and his substitutionary atoning death.

(Mark 1:15; Luke 13:3,5; Acts 2:37–41; 16:30,31; 20:21; 26:20)

 


Memory Verse

Ephesians 2:8–9

For by grace you have been saved through faith. And this is not your own doing; it is the gift of God, not a result of works, so that no one may boast.

Weekly Reading

The Start of Elisha’s Ministry

 

Day 131: Trust and Penitence

Psalms 31–32

Questions for Reflection

  • Why can we trust God?
  • When we sin, what should we do?
  • How can we find forgiveness from God?

 

Day 132: Elisha Succeeds Elijah

2 Kings 2; Psalm 33

Questions for Reflection

  • Why do you think God took Elijah to heaven the way that he did?
  • What did Elijah’s miracle at Jericho signify?
  • Why did God punish the young men so severely?

 

Day 133: Prayers of Lament and Praise

Psalms 35–36

Questions for Reflection

  • How should we view strong prayers in the psalms requesting that God destroy the psalmist’s enemies?
  • Is it right to question God?
  • What is God’s response toward sin?

 

Day 134: Elisha’s Miracles

2 Kings 4; Psalm 38

Questions for Reflection

  • Why do you think God chose to meet the needs of these otherwise seemingly insignificant people?
  • In what ways did Elisha’s miracles resemble Elijah’s?
  • How did God make clear that he was the one accomplishing the miracles and not Elisha himself?

 

Day 135: Naaman

2 Kings 5; Psalm 39

Questions for Reflection

  • In what ways did Naaman’s view of Israel change after he was healed?
  • Why do you think God healed Naaman?
  • How were Gehazi’s attitude and acts representative of the nation of Israel as a whole?
